Alpari Overview for Niger

Alpari is one of the oldest retail forex brokers in the world, founded in 1998 and operating for over 25 years. Although its headquarters are in Saint Vincent, Alpari has built a strong global presence serving retail traders in Asia, Africa, and the Middle East. For Niger traders, Alpari presents a well-rounded option with a very low minimum deposit of $30, multiple account types and modern platforms such as MT5 and cTrader.

What makes Alpari particularly relevant for Niger is its support for local payment methods that are already common in the region — specifically Bank Transfer, Skrill, and USDT (Tether). These methods make funding and withdrawing easier than with brokers that rely solely on card payments, which are not widely used in Niger. The availability of an Islamic swap-free account is also a major advantage, given Niger's predominantly Muslim population.

However, Niger traders must be aware that Alpari is not regulated by the Central Bank of West African States (BCEAO) or the CREPMF. The broker holds an IFSC Belize license, which provides only limited offshore oversight. Overall, Alpari is a solid international broker for Niger traders who understand these limitations and apply sensible risk management.

Islamic Account — Niger Muslim Traders

Alpari offers a genuine Islamic account for Niger's Muslim traders, which is swap-free — meaning you pay no overnight rollover interest on any position. This is an important feature in a country like Niger, where the population is overwhelmingly Muslim and earning interest (riba) is prohibited under Sharia law. The Islamic account is available on both MT5 and cTrader, and it covers all forex pairs, metals and indices.

Importantly, Alpari does not charge hidden management fees on the Islamic account after a certain holding period, which is often a trap with other brokers. You can request to convert your existing account to swap-free by contacting customer support, or open a new Islamic account directly from the signup page. Always double-check that rollover fees are truly zero in your trading report after the first overnight trade.

Common Mistakes Niger Traders Make with Alpari

  • Mistake: Assuming Alpari is regulated in Niger — it is not — and expecting local legal protection on disputes. Always verify the IFSC Belize license yourself.
  • Mistake: Using 1000:1 maximum leverage without fully understanding it — this can wipe out your account within seconds in volatile markets like NFP news.
  • Mistake: Depositing via international bank transfer without checking total fees and exchange rates — you may lose $50 or more in hidden charges.

Final Verdict — Is Alpari Worth It for Niger Traders?

3.9/5
★★★★★

Alpari is a solid choice for Niger retail forex traders who value a long-established broker with modern technology and genuine swap-free accounts. The $30 minimum deposit, support for Skrill and USDT, and both MT5 and cTrader make it particularly appealing for tech-savvy traders in Niamey and other cities. For merchants and traders who already use crypto or e-wallets, the deposit process is seamless.

However, the absence of local regulation under Niger or WAEMU is a clear weakness. Alpari is not a scam, but you are trading with an offshore-regulated broker, meaning you must carry your own risk management burden. For beginners who want Sharia-compliant trading and a friendly platform, Alpari is recommended as a starting point. For professional traders with large capital, more strictly regulated brokers would be safer.
